Chinese Ambassador pays courtesy call on Foreign Minister Sharma



KATHMANDU: Chinese Ambassador to Nepal Zhang Maoming paid a courtesy call on Foreign Minister Balananda Sharma today.

The Ministry of Foreign Affairs stated that during the meeting at Minister Sharma’s office, the two sides discussed a range of issues of mutual interest, including bilateral cooperation and Nepal-China relations.

On the same day, Maldives’ Non-Resident Ambassador to Nepal, Aishat Azeema, also met with Minister Sharma. They discussed various aspects of Nepal-Maldives bilateral relations.

Both ambassadors had presented their credentials to President Ram Chandra Paudel on Tuesday.
